# Large Deal Discounts (Managers Only)

Quick refresher for finance: any Bramblehook deal over 200 seats can get up to 18% off without escalation. Beyond that, loop in Tomas before quoting — no exceptions, even for the Veldt Harbor accounts. Margins on the Quillstone tier are thinner than they look. For context on why we're holding the line, see the note below.

management briefing: Only 33 of the 205 pilot accounts renewed Kasath, so a churn review is set for October 17. Weniusek Logistics is in early talks to buy Holethax Freight for about $345.6 million.

## Runbook: Recovering the Glowbeam Firmware Channel Account

If the publisher account for the Glowbeam device-firmware update channel is locked, do not create a replacement; devices pin the original signing identity. Instead, trigger recovery from the admin console, confirm the staged rollout is paused, and restore the channel keys from the sealed backup. The restore step will ask for the recovery passphrase, given below.

unlock words, fawig-bagef: olidor-holir-istox-holath-tamys-quenion-giliel

Handover: Tamsin → Orrin, re: migrating the Quillhaven nightly crons into the Driftwheel workflow engine. All twelve jobs are ported; the billing-rollup DAG still runs in shadow mode until release sign-off. Please verify retry policies before cutover. Access to the Driftwheel admin vault for the release manager uses sealed recovery; the passphrase for that flow is recorded directly below.

vault phrase of kaduf-baweg = norael-julox-raleth-wenok-eliir-ulamir-ulair-norwyn-rusion

Finance Review — Joint Venture Proposal

Summary for department heads: the proposed JV with Kestrel Dynamics covers shared fabrication at the Orvane site. Capital split 55/45; breakeven modeled at year three. Risks: IP boundaries, staffing overlap. Recommendation: proceed to due diligence. Relevant strategic context is set out below.

board note of yahof-bagag: Only 5 of the 80 pilot accounts renewed Wenwyn, so a churn review is set for April 1.